Abstract

A Theorem of V.Ovsienko characterizes sequences of positive integers (a1,a2,,an)(a_1,a_2,\ldots,a_n) such that the (2×2)(2\times2)-matrix (an110)(a1110)\begin{pmatrix} a_n & -1 \\ 1 & 0 \end{pmatrix}\cdots \begin{pmatrix} a_1 & -1 \\ 1 & 0 \end{pmatrix} is equal to ±Id\pm Id. In this paper, we study this equation when we replace ±Id\pm Id by ±M\pm M. In particular, we give a combinatorial description of the solutions of this equation in terms of dissections of convex polygons in the cases M=(0110)M=\begin{pmatrix} 0 & -1 \\ 1 & 0 \end{pmatrix} and M=(1101)M=\begin{pmatrix} 1 & 1 \\ 0 & 1 \end{pmatrix}.
